In 2016, Michael G. DeCata earned a total compensation of $1.1M as President and Chief Executive Officer at Lawson Products, a 76% decrease compared to previous year.
Compensation breakdown
Non-Equity Incentive Plan | $186,521 |
---|---|
Option Awards | $120,789 |
Salary | $510,000 |
Stock Awards | $225,842 |
Other | $25,739 |
Total | $1,068,891 |
DeCata received $510K in salary, accounting for 48% of the total pay in 2016.
DeCata also received $186.5K in non-equity incentive plan, $120.8K in option awards, $225.8K in stock awards and $25.7K in other compensation.
